Cut Clint Some Slack

I’ve never been one to make excuses for baseball players. It’s the greatest job in the world. You make millions of dollars to play a game. Clint Frazier has always been a great baseball player. The game has always come easy for him. He was the 5th overall pick by the Cleveland Indians in 2013, after being named the Gatorade National Player of the Year. His junior year at Logansville High School in Georgia, Frazier batted .424 with 24 home runs, and during his senior season, he batted .485 with 17 HRs. He had committed to a baseball scholarship at the University of Georgia. Baseball comes easy to him.

The Good Problem the Yankees have when Didi Gregorius Comes Back

Yankees shortstop Didi Gregorius will return from Tommy John surgery in early June, and Sir Didi will be the starting shortstop everyday. Despite all the injuries, the Yankees are coming off their best May in 60 years going 20 and 7. As New York starts to get reinforcements back, they will have to make some tough choices.

Dallas Keuchel, Future Yankee?

With the All-Star break approaching in the 2019 season, the Yankees find themselves in first place in the AL East after winning two of three against the rival Boston Red Sox. Despite their success, the injuries have struck and depth is required in all departments.
